Step 1: Go to efacility.jamb.gov.ng
Step 2: Enter your registered email and password to log in
Step 3: Scroll down and click “Check Admission Status”
Step 4: Click on “Access my CAPS”
Step 5: Click “Admission Status” to view your result
Step 1: Visit portal.uniabuja.edu.ng
Step 2: Enter your JAMB Registration Number
Step 3: Use your surname (in lowercase) as password
Step 4: Click “Login to Dashboard”
Step 5: Navigate to “Check Admission Status”
| Status | Meaning |
|---|---|
| CONGRATULATIONS | You’ve been admitted to UNIABUJA! |
| Admission in Progress | Still being processed, check back later |
| NOT ADMITTED | You’re not on this batch, wait for next |
